SlateRegistry

A Julia package registry for Kaimon Slate extension packages that aren't in the General registry.

KaimonSlate and SlateExtensionsBase are in General — you do not need this registry to install Slate or to write an extension against the SDK. This registry carries only the extension packages themselves.

This repository is public and contains only package metadata — names, versions and repository URLs. Most of the packages it points at are private; installing those requires access to their repositories.

Use

Add the registry once per machine, from the Pkg REPL (press ]):

pkg> registry add https://github.com/kahliburke/SlateRegistry

It sits alongside General rather than replacing it — Pkg searches every installed registry, so ordinary packages keep resolving as usual. After that, an extension installs like any other package:

pkg> add SlateAssess          # into your notebook's environment

Registries are cached locally, so a newly published version isn't visible until you refresh:

pkg> registry update

If a package or version "does not exist" and you think it should, run that first — a stale registry is the usual cause.

Installing a private package needs git credentials for GitHub. The registry records repository locations as HTTPS URLs, so an SSH key alone is not sufficient — the simplest route is:

gh auth login          # choose HTTPS for the git protocol
gh auth setup-git      # writes the credential helper; a separate step, easily missed

The Extensions gallery

Slate's Extensions gallery (⌘K → "Extensions", or ☰ → Extensions) browses this registry and installs from it. Its data is catalog.json, built from the registry by ci/catalog.jl and published to GitHub Pages:

https://kahliburke.github.io/SlateRegistry/catalog.json

The registry itself stays pure package metadata — no descriptions, no images — so a depot that adds it doesn't pay for content it will never look at. No binary asset is ever committed here: the build fetches each package's imagery, writes it into docs/ alongside catalog.json, and CI deploys that straight to Pages. docs/ is gitignored, so the repository stays text.

Getting listed

Register the package. That is the whole requirement.

A package with no extra files still gets a real listing: its name, version, repository and compat come from the registry, and its description is harvested from the repository's README.md, its Project.toml description, or its module docstring — whichever it has. All nine packages currently registered here produce a usable card with no author-side changes.

Enriching a listing

Add a SlateExtension.toml at the package root (or, for a package in a monorepo subdirectory, at that subdirectory's root). Every key is optional — add one, or all of them, whenever you like:

title    = "Star Rating"
tagline  = "A ★ rating control for @bind"
icon     = ""                         # an emoji, or a repo-relative image path / URL
categories  = ["controls", "examples"]
screenshots = ["docs/stars.png"]       # repo-relative paths resolve against your repo
video    = "https://…"
docs     = "https://…"
example  = "notebooks/stars_demo.jl"   # a notebook that demonstrates the package
snippet  = """
using StarRating
@bind rating Stars(; max = 5)
"""

snippet is offered as a starter cell right after install, which is what turns an installed package into a working one — installing a package doesn't using it.

example points at a demo notebook you already maintain. The gallery links to it, and docs/generate_extension_assets.mjs in the KaimonSlate repo runs it headless and photographs the page — so a package gets some imagery from code that can't go stale. It is deliberately unclever; if you want a good picture, make one.

Where to host images and video

Host them; don't commit them.

screenshots = ["https://you.github.io/Pkg.jl/shot.png"]                        # Pages
video       = "https://github.com/you/Pkg.jl/releases/download/media/demo.mp4" # release asset

A repo-relative path (docs/shot.png) also works and resolves against your repository's raw content at its default branch — but it means committing binaries, and screenshots get replaced often enough that they bloat history. Any absolute URL is better: GitHub Pages, a release asset, a CDN.

Either way the catalog build mirrors what it can fetch into the published artifact and rewrites the entry to that copy, so the gallery loads every image from one origin. Your host only has to be reachable when the catalog is BUILT, not every time someone opens the gallery — which also means a later rename or deletion doesn't retroactively break the cards. Anything unreachable, or larger than 8 MB, keeps its original URL and is hot-linked instead.

examples/extensions/StarRating in the KaimonSlate repository is the worked example: the smallest complete extension, with a fully populated SlateExtension.toml.

How a listing is assembled

Three layers, all optional, later ones winning per FIELD:

layer source who writes it
harvested registry facts; README / Project.toml / module docstring nobody
authored SlateExtension.toml in the package the package author
curated catalog/<Name>.toml in this repo the registry maintainer

Versions come from the registry and are authoritative. Prose and images are read from each repository's default branch, so correcting a description doesn't need a release — the two are allowed to disagree.

Every resolved field records which layer it came from, which is how the gallery knows whether a listing is bare, described, or rich.

Curating

catalog/<Name>.toml overrides any presentation field for a package, using the same keys. Use it to categorise the shelf, or to give a bare package a usable description without waiting on its author. Two extra keys are maintainer-only:

  • hidden = true — omit the package from the catalog entirely (it stays installable by name).
  • publish_private_prose = true — see below.

Private repositories

catalog.json is published publicly. Harvesting runs with whatever credentials CI has, so it can read a private repository's prose — which is why disclosure is fail-closed: for a repository that isn't anonymously readable, nothing read out of it is published. Such an entry carries only what this public registry already states, plus whatever a curator overlay explicitly writes. Set publish_private_prose = true in an overlay to opt a single package in.

Building it locally

julia ci/runtests.jl                       # the builder's own tests — no network
julia ci/catalog.jl . docs/catalog.json    # the real build; clones each repo shallowly

Publishing (maintainers)

With LocalRegistry.jl, from the package's own checkout, after bumping version and pushing the commit:

using LocalRegistry
register("/path/to/Package.jl"; registry = "SlateRegistry", push = true)

Two things to remember: push the package commit before registering (the registry records a git tree SHA that has to be reachable), and register from a clean working tree — register refuses a dirty one, so use a fresh clone if your checkout has work in progress.
